Now on to the critique of your newest creation/others:
Something I have noticed from all your recent personal sprites is the fact that you have usually oversized the torso/upper body area. Your content and shading has greatly improved, but the areas that you need to mainly focus on in my opinion are your proportions which is an area all spriters/artists in general seem to struggle with. My suggestion is to sprite a custom template, something that is yours based off an actually anatomically correct picture. While you don't necessarily need to use it as a base, it is quite helpful to use as reference in your char/sprite creation.
Another point which I think you could easily fix up: It looks to me that your sprites are quite... erm. for lack of better words, 'straight/stiff'. Perhaps you could add a few more curves to your sprites to give them a more fluid look?
